What is the name of Las Lomas' airport?
If you’re arriving by air, you won’t have to think too long and hard about which airport to fly into. Las Lomas has just one – Licenciado Gustavo Diaz Ordaz Intl. Airport (PVR).
How far is PVR from central Las Lomas?
The journey from Lic. Gustavo Díaz Ordaz Intl. Airport to downtown Las Lomas is fairly long. You’ll need to travel 19 mi before you can check in to your hotel in the city.
What airport is best to fly into Las Lomas?
PVR is the main airport in Las Lomas. Before you fly, it’s a wise idea to know a thing or two about it. It sits 19 mi from the center of town.
How many airlines fly to Las Lomas?
There are 19 air carriers that jet into Las Lomas from 43 airports across the globe.
How many nonstop flights are there to Las Lomas?
With approximately 449 direct flights operating each week, you’ll be touching down in Las Lomas before you can ask, “Are we there yet?”
Where are the most popular flights to Las Lomas departing from?
Travelers often set off from Mexico City, Los Angeles and Guadalajara airports when going to Las Lomas.
How long is the flight to Las Lomas Airport?
Which city you depart from determines how much of the in-flight entertainment you’ll get to see. From Mexico City to Las Lomas, the average flight time is 1 hour and 37 minutes. From Guadalajara it usually takes 56 minutes, and from Tijuana it’s 2 hours and 38 minutes.

How to survive the flight to Las Lomas?
Wherever you’re jetting in from, flying can be a pleasurable experience if you’re prepared. We’ve made a list of top travel tips that will get your Las Lomas escape started on the right note.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• Firstly, and most importantly, pack in your passport, travel documents, cash and daily medications. Next, you’ll need some extra in-flight entertainment to while away the hours. A thrilling novel and a tablet crammed with your favorite shows are good options. If you plan to catch a few z’s, a neck pillow and a pair of earplugs will also come in handy. Finally, squeeze in a few toiletry items so you’ll touchdown looking fresh and raring to go.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of prohibited items differs between airlines, the general rule to follow is nothing sharp, flammable or explosive. This includes things like box cutters, razor blades, fireworks and fuel. Sporting equipment like ski poles, and items that could injure passengers, such as swords and batons, are also banned from the cabin.

What to wear on a flight:

  • The key to a comfortable flight is often as simple as your choice of clothing. Prepare for changes in temperature by bringing layers. This will keep you nice and warm if the cabin gets chilly. Shoes like high heels and sandals are best left in your checked suitcase. Instead, go for flat, closed-toed footwear like slip-ons. Your feet will thank you for it.
  • A condition called de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-distance flights. It’s the result of blood clots forming due to poor circulation. Doing regular foot and leg exercises in your seat helps to prevent this from occurring. Wearing a high-quality pair of compression socks may also help.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Las Lomas?
It’s all about being prepared. We’ve pulled together some tips and tricks for a stress-free trip through security. Watch out Las Lomas, here you come:

  • First things first. Your travel documents and ID will need to be presented to airport security. Have them easily accessible to avoid fumbling around for them.
  • Time to strip down. Well kind of. Your coat, belt, keys and other contents of your pockets, like your headphones,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them as it gets closer to your turn.
  • Your electronic devices like phones and laptops will also have to go on a tray for inspection. Don’t worry though, you’ll be back online before you know it.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as shampoo or hairspray, that you want to bring on board need to be in containers no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, they all must fit inside a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-close bag.
  • It’s also likely that you’ll need to take your shoes off for scanning, so wearing slip-on shoes is always a smart idea.
  • Avoid taking prohibited items in your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p objects like a pocket knife or tools, put them in your checked baggage. They won’t be allowed in the cabin.
